Court Denies SSI Exemption: Cookies Sold Without Brand Label on Packaging Still Considered Branded Goods for Tax Purposes.

January 16, 2013

Case Laws     Central Excise     SC

SSI Exemption - branded goods - cookies sold even without inscription of the brand name - Failed to see how the same branded cookies, sold in containers, can transform to become unbranded ones, when sold from the same counter, or even from an adjoining counter, without packaging carrying the brand name. - SSI exemption denied - SC
